Dopamine inmodels ofalcoholic acutepancreatitis

1994 
Acuteoedematous pancreatitis andacute haemorrhagic pancreatitis werestudied using thelowpressure ductperfusion modelsof alcoholic pancreatitis incats. After creating either formover24hours, eachpancreas was histologically graded andassigned aninflammatoryscore(0-16; absent-severe). Urinary trypsinogen activation peptide concentrations werealso usedasameasure ofseverity. Using themodelofacute haemorrhagic pancreatitis, itwaspreviously shownthatlowdosedopamine(5,g/kg.m) reduced theinflammatory scoreat24hoursandthatthiseffect was mediated byareduction inpancreatic microvascular permeability acting viadopaminergic andbetaadrenergic receptors. Further studies wereconducted andarereported here. In experiment 1different dosesofdopamine in established alcoholic acute haemorrhagic pancreatitis werestudied. Ingroup1control cats (nodopamine), theinflammatory scorewas 10*5 (interquartile range (IQR)4). Ingroups 2, 3,and4,haemorrhagic pancreatitis was induced. Twelvehourslater dopamine was infused forsixhours, inthedosesof2,tg/ kg.min, 5,ug/kg.min, and50,ug/kg.min respectively. Theinflammatory score ingroup 2was7 (IQR0*5, p<005vgroup 1), ingroup 3itwas7 (IQR2,p<005vgroup 1), andingroup 4itwas 7(IQR4,p<005vgroup 1). Thiswasmatched bysignificantly lowerlevels ofurinary tripsinogen activation peptide at24hours. In experiment 2 (group 5)we tried toreduce microvascular permeability further bycombiningdopamine withantihistamines, butthere wasno improvement intheinflammatory score. Asoedematous pancreatitis isthecommonerandmilder formofacute pancreatitis in clinical practice, inexperiment 3welooked at theeffect ofdopamine inthis model. Ingroup 6 control cats(notreatment), theinflammatory score was7(IQR3,p<005vgroup1). Ingroup 7catsgiven dopamine (5,ug/kg.min forsix hours) from12hours after theonsetofacute oedematous pancreatitis, theinflammatory score wasreduced to4(IQR2,p<005vgroup 6). Thiswasmatched byasignificant reduction inthe24hoururinary tripsin activation peptide concentration. 1994; 35:547-55 1)
